he 2000 Sydney Olympics will bring attention to Australia, and via the media, many people around the world will find out a bit more about us Down Under. Yet I worry that people will end up seeing stereotype images of Australia, created by editorial photographers like me.
o I have put together a photographic exhibition showing the diversity of the people here. There are indigenous Australians, Japanese migrants, a transgender, middle aged hippies, and many others, who all belong to subcultures.
ugao no Australia (Austalia without Make-up) is a black and white documentary of images taken in the state of New South Wales between 1995 - 2000.
he exhibition was held at Konica Plaza (Shinjuku Takano Building 4th Floor, 3-26-11 Shinjuku, Shinjuku-ku) from 20 to 30 May 2000.
